Title :
Non-repudiation oblivious watermarking schema for secure digital video distribution

Abstract :
This paper presents a mechanism and algorithm for creating undeniable watermarks. It assumes a system where a content owner or provider uses outside agents to distribute its content. Content watermarked by distribution agents using this system will be undeniably recognizable by the content provider as originating with that distribution agent. That is to say that given N distribution agents, the content provider will be able to tell which distribution agent watermarked the content. The system does not allow any distribution agent to watermark content that would appear to have been watermarked by another agent and it does also not allow the content provider to watermark content that would appear to have been watermarked by a particular distribution agent. This allows the content provider to place a high degree of trust in the identification of the distribution agent and trace "leak" locations of pirated copies of videos.
